Output 140621ef9f207092db70f26333662891d0b3b7ce6b3f5b8be0bc62c1c17d8436:2

value
38002
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 496b75af7fbe7dfecddbcb52a023009d57d2dd28a52d37dad674186beb704331
address
tb1pf94httmlhe7lanwmedf2qgcqn4ta9hfg55kn0kkkwsvxh6msgvcstu5ssc
transaction
140621ef9f207092db70f26333662891d0b3b7ce6b3f5b8be0bc62c1c17d8436
confirmations
51898
spent
false

1 Sat Range